-CVE-2013-4164
-
-Heap-based buffer overflow in Ruby 1.8, 1.9 before 1.9.3-p484, 2.0
-before 2.0.0-p353, 2.1 before 2.1.0 preview2, and trunk before revision
-43780 allows context-dependent attackers to cause a denial of service
-(segmentation fault) and possibly execute arbitrary code via a string
-that is converted to a floating point value, as demonstrated using (1)
-the to_f method or (2) JSON.parse.
